10.035 workers from EU countries were working in Malta as at the end of December, Education and Employment Minister Evarist Bartolo said in reply to a parliamentary question by Censu Galea (PN).

The highest number, 2,074, were Britons, followed by  1,668 from Italy, 645 from Hungary, 593 from Spain, 564 from Sweden and 522 from Romania.

The highest number, 1,631 lived in St Paul's Bay, 1,574  in St Julian's, 607, in Swieqi, and 228 in Naxxar.
